Two small plastic spheres are given positive electrical charges. when they are 15 cm apart, the repulsive force between them has magnitude of 0.220n. if the two charges are equal in magnitude, what is the charge on each sphere?

The repulsive forces between two point charges is given by the following rule:
F = (k x q1 x q2) / (r^2) where:
q1 and q2 are the charges
k is coulomb's constant = 9 x 10^9 N. m2/ C2
r is the distance between the two charges.

Assume that q1=q2=q
Applying in the above equation, we find that:
0.22 = (9 x 10^9 x q^2) / (0.15^2)
0.22 = 4 x 10^11 q^2
q^2 = 5.5 x 10^-13
q = 7.4 x 10^-7 C

Therefore, the value of each of the two charges is 7.4 x 10^-7 C
